Getting Started

To launch and use the alertBox in your project, follow the steps below.

Prerequisites

You must first download the alertBox library from its GitHub and add it to your project.

Installation

  1. First, go to the alertBox page
  2. Then download that package and add it to your project
  3. To add the necessary CSS, you must first go to the Css Folder in the package and add the alertBox.min.css file to your css files.
  4. Also, to add JS files, you must log in to the Js Folder and add the alertBox.js file to your js files.

Usage

To work with this library, we already defined a constant variable and set it equal to the alertBox.

  • Alert
  1. To create an alert, you must first call the addAlert function. This function receives two parameters
  2. The first parameter of this function is a string that contains the text inside the alert
  3. The second parameter of this function is a multiplicity of objects (although giving these values is arbitrary because the defaults are predefined)
Object Value Application Acceptable values
position set alert box position 'left', 'right', 'center'
status determine the status of the alert box 'simple', 'success', 'error'
align set the text orientation of the alert box 'left', 'right', 'center'
animateDelay latency in the alert box view NUMBER (s) : 0
animateDuration When it will take time for the alert box to be in position NUMBER (s) : 1
boxDuration The amount of time the alert box is in position NUMBER (s) : 2
alertBox.addAlert('This is a message',{
  position:'left',
  status:'error',
  align:'center',
  animateDelay:0.1,
  animateDuration:1,
  boxDuration:3
});
  • Popup
  1. To create a popup, you must use the addPopup function
  2. This function receives two parameters. The first parameter of this function is an object that receives a series of values, and the second parameter of this function is a function called callback
  3. The second parameter of this function receives a default value in the array, which is the first key of this array, the name of the button and the second key of the array, the number of the button that is clicked on it.
Object Value Application Acceptable values
title setting the subject STRING: 'Subject: title'
message set text message STRING : 'message'
duration the amount of animation time NUMBER (s) : 1
delay latency in the popup view NUMBER (s) : 0
headerAlign setting the subject orientation 'left', 'right', 'center'
textAlign setting the message orientation 'left', 'right', 'center'
buttonAlign setting the buttons orientation 'left', 'right', 'center'
buttonWidth setting the buttons width NUMBER : 85
buttons The buttons you want to display in the popup Object : {buttonName:'status'}
visible black background display true, false
hideClose display the exit icon true, false
alertBox.addPopup({
  duration:2,
  title:'SUBJECT',
  message:'MESSAGE',
  headerAlign:'center',
  textAlign:'left',
  buttonAlign:'right',
  buttonWidth:90,
  button:{
    Confirm:'success',
    Cancel:'error'
  },
  visible:false,
  hideClose:true
},(result) => {
  alert(result[0]+' : '+result[1]);
});
